Senior Network Engineer (2024-0193)
About the role
Acclaim Technical Services, founded in 2000, is a leading language, operations, and technology services company supporting a wide range of U.S. Federal agencies. We are an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P) company, which is uncommon within our business sector. We see this as a significant strength, and it shows: ATS is consistently ranked as a top workplace among DC area firms and continues to grow.
Responsibilities
- Part of a team responsible for the design, migration, implementation, enhancement, optimization and maintenance of LAN/WAN/Video/Voice/desktop infrastructure.
- Design, development, integration and configure unique networks.
- Maintain and upgrade the network hardware and software as well as providing individual solutions for the network to ensure network availability to all system users.
- Develop technical solutions to issues that may be unclear and require deep technical knowledge.
- Evaluate network service requests and validate/triage unique inquiries.
- Analyze existing and future network infrastructure and provide solutions requirements.
- Create and update network infrastructure documentation.
- Support design, design documentation, factory testing and integrations of network infrastructure.
- Work with stakeholders to identify short- and long-term priorities, to include multi-year road maps, five-year program and spending plans, strategic network upgrades, process efficiencies, strategic communications, and O&M frameworks.
Requirements
- Current TS/SCI with Poly is required.
- Cisco or Juniper Architecture experience required.
- Hands on experience in network engineering, network administration.
- Additional years of experience in lieu of degree.
- Prior experience with programs of similar size and complexity.
- Proven leadership skills in a complex technical environment with tight security restrictions and a diverse workforce (4+ years of experience).
Qualifications
- BS/BA degree with 8+ years of prior relevant experience, additional years of experience in lieu of degree.
- Preferred qualifications include Cisco or Juniper Certs.
Skills
- Utilizing of various data sources to fully understand issues and inform the solution.
- Strong skillsets in network monitoring tools and deep analysis of network data.
- Ability to lead others and clearly convey complex technical concepts.
